Weatherization Assistance Program (WAP)
The Federal Weatherization Assistance Program (WAP) provides free appliances to low-income families.
The goal of this program is to reduce the use of electricity and gas consumption. You have to apply for the program first.
Then, a local contractor will visit your home to conduct a home energy audit.
The audit includes the insulation and weather stripping, inefficient heating and cooling units, replacing the outdated appliances, upgrading the drafty window and door, repairing the leaky roof, and checking the smoke and carbon monoxide detectors.

The High-Efficiency Electric Home Rebate Act (HEEHRA)
The government of the U.S. also has the High-Efficiency Electric Home Rebate Act (HEEHRA).
This program helps people from low-income families to replace specific household appliances for free.
It uses point-of-sale assistance to grab people with low and moderate incomes to use electric appliances.
You can get up to $14.000 rebates when purchasing and installing electrical equipment and removing gas appliances.
The programs include $840 rebates for using an electric stove or cooktop and heat pump clothes dryer, $4.000 rebates for upgrading the circuit panels and breaker box, and $2.500 rebates for improving the traditional wiring system to an electric wiring system.

Furniture Banks
Just like its name, this bank collects furniture and other second-hand items. They will redistribute the items to support the free appliances program.
North America has up to 80 furniture banks. Ensure that you complete the requirement to join the program in the nearest furniture banks.
